Gum Disease Treatment Costs in Olathe, Kansas (2026)
Approximate price ranges — may vary by provider and insurance plan
ProcedureTypical Cost
Periodontal evaluation$75 – $200
Scaling & root planing (per quadrant)$200 – $400
Full-mouth debridement$150 – $350
Antibiotic therapy (Arestin)$50 – $100 per site
Laser gum treatment (LANAP)$1,000 – $4,000
Gum graft surgery$600 – $3,000
Pocket reduction surgery$500 – $3,000
Periodontal maintenance cleaning$150 – $300
Price ranges reflect typical Olathe, Kansas pricing as of 2026. Actual costs vary by provider, complexity, and insurance coverage. Contact clinics directly for personalized quotes.

Use the ranking as a starting point, then narrow the shortlist based on the kind of care you actually need.
If you want routine or family care
Prioritize review consistency, insurance friendliness, practical hours, and a broad general-dentistry service mix over marketing language alone.
If urgency matters
Confirm same-day capacity, after-hours guidance, and whether the clinic handles urgent restorative work in-house or refers out.
If affordability matters most
Compare financing signals, insurance notes, and the local cost guide. A higher-ranked clinic is not automatically the best value for your specific treatment.
Questions to ask before booking
Do you accept my insurance or offer payment plans?
Are you taking new patients right now?
Do you handle my treatment in-house?
What is the total expected cost before treatment starts?
